Summary: Set in Season 2, Sam has sustained a terrible injury trying to protect his brother. He finds himself in a tiny, idyllic village being cared for by Dean. Unsure if his paranoia is wholly justified or the result of brain damage, Sam finds himself fighting not only to recover but to understand what is unfolding around him.
Notes: This was hard. This was one of a number of stories I was working on when my brother passed away, and so much of what I put into Sam's recovery and his hospital stay came from what I witnessed when my own brother was struggling in 2005. It seemed so distant and easy to use, and then he was gone and it wasn't. I tried to come back to it, but there was no light in the tunnel to follow out.
